在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为企业与个人用户保障网络安全、实现远程访问和隐私保护的核心工具,作为网络工程师,掌握如何正确配置一台稳定、安全且高效的VPN服务器,是构建可靠网络架构的关键一步,本文将系统性地介绍VPN服务器的配置流程,涵盖协议选择、环境准备、服务部署、安全性加固以及常见问题排查,帮助读者从零开始完成完整的配置实践。
明确你的需求是配置的前提,常见的VPN协议包括OpenVPN、IPSec/IKEv2、WireGuard等,OpenVPN成熟稳定,支持多种加密方式,适合大多数场景;WireGuard则以轻量高效著称,尤其适用于移动设备和高吞吐量应用;IPSec则更适合企业级站点到站点连接,根据实际使用场景(如员工远程办公、分支机构互联或匿名上网),合理选择协议至关重要。
接下来是环境准备阶段,你需要一台运行Linux系统的服务器(如Ubuntu Server 22.04 LTS),确保具备公网IP地址,并开放相应端口(如OpenVPN默认UDP 1194),若使用云服务商(如AWS、阿里云),需配置安全组规则允许流量通过,建议为服务器设置静态IP或绑定域名,便于客户端连接时保持稳定性。
以OpenVPN为例,安装步骤如下:
- 更新系统并安装OpenVPN及相关依赖(如easy-rsa用于证书管理);
- 使用easy-rsa生成CA证书、服务器证书和客户端证书;
- 编写服务器配置文件(
server.conf),指定网段(如10.8.0.0/24)、加密算法(推荐AES-256-CBC)、认证方式(TLS认证)及日志路径; - 启动OpenVPN服务并设置开机自启;
- 配置防火墙(如ufw或iptables)转发流量并启用IP转发功能(
net.ipv4.ip_forward=1)。
安全性是配置的灵魂,必须采取以下措施:
- 使用强密码和双因素认证(2FA);
- 定期轮换证书,避免长期使用同一密钥;
- 启用日志审计功能,监控异常登录行为;
- 禁用不必要的服务端口,最小化攻击面;
- 利用Fail2Ban自动封禁暴力破解IP。
测试与维护不可忽视,使用OpenVPN客户端导入配置文件,验证是否能成功连接并获取私有IP地址,检查路由表确认数据包被正确封装,定期更新服务器补丁和OpenVPN版本,防止已知漏洞被利用。
一个高质量的VPN服务器不仅是技术实现,更是对安全策略的全面考量,作为网络工程师,应持续学习最新协议标准,结合业务需求进行定制化配置,确保用户在享受便利的同时,始终处于可信的网络环境中。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速






